No Judy. I'm saying that there are currently 2 working copies of the Mudcat forum for users that access the same database.

I don't know the exact configuration but it won't be too dissimilar to the one I use for folkinfo. In that case, 3 machines are involved. The database server is a machine on it's own. On top of that, folkinfo and jonbanjo happen to be on different machines. That is how I can provide a back door to folkinfo using jonbanjo.com/folkinfo. If the server folkinfo is on crashes, odds are jonbanjo.com maybe running or visa versa.

Short of both web servers going down, the most likely thing to stop me is the database server crashing as both copies of the forum depend on it. I keep the annexe running on an Acess database on jonbanjo rather than use the mySQL database on the database server as that increases my odds of at least having one of my 2 forums (ie Annexe and folkinfo) available.

It's not perfect but the best I can come up with on my budget.
